Factors that Affect the Cost of Dog Boarding
Location
Location is one of the major factors that affect the cost of dog boarding. In general, rural areas tend to be cheaper than urban areas. This is because there is generally less demand for dog boarding services in rural areas. Furthermore, the overhead costs are usually lower in rural areas, as there are fewer regulations and the land is often less expensive.
The Size and Age of Your Dog
Another factor that affects the cost of dog boarding is the size and age of your dog. Boarding facilities typically charge more for larger dogs, as they require more space and may be more difficult to handle. In addition, puppies and senior dogs may need special care, which can also drive up costs.
The Length of Your Dog’s Stay
Generally speaking, the longer your dog stays, the more it will cost you. This is because most boarding facilities charge by the day, and longer stays require more food and supplies. In addition, longer stays may also require additional staff time for feeding, walking, and cleaning.
The Amenities Offered by the Facility
The cost of boarding can be affected by the amenities offered by the facility. For example, a facility that offers luxury accommodations, such as private suites and expansive play areas, will typically charge more than a facility that offers more basic accommodations. Other amenities that can affect the cost of boarding include on-site grooming services, pick-up, and drop-off services, and food and beverage options. In general, the more amenities a facility offers, the higher the cost of boarding will be.
However, it’s important to choose a facility that offers the most important amenities to you and your dog. Otherwise, you may end up paying for services that you do not need or use.
Tips For Finding The Best Deal On Dog Boarding
Do Some Research: The best way to find a good deal on dog boarding is to do some research. Start by asking your friends, family, and neighbors if they have any recommendations. Next, check online directories, such as Yelp or Google to find facilities in your area with excellent online reviews from previous customers. Be sure to visit the facilities in person to learn more about their services and rates.
Get Multiple Quotes: Once you’ve narrowed down your list of potential facilities, be sure to get multiple quotes. This will help you compare the cost of services and choose the option that is best for you and your dog.
Look for Deals: Many dog boarding facilities offer deals to customers who book in advance or board multiple dogs at the same time. Be sure to ask about any deals that may be available when you are making your reservation.
